## Step 4: Deep-link routing

Switch all mobile deep links from the legacy Pathlark router to the new Wayfinder module. Old-format links still resolve through a compatibility shim, but the shim is removed in the next major release, so don't ship without updating. Universal links and custom schemes now share one route table; duplicate entries will fail the build. Verify both cold-start and warm-start resolution on each platform before sign-off.

Wayfinder reads its route table plus the following configuration values at startup:

deployment values, kawip-kafog:
belath:
  pin: 3709
  tenant: ulaox
  seal: seal_25075386
  metrics_host: metrics.belath.halixhq.test
  standby_team: gormir
  escalation: wenys-fenwyn
  nonce: 26e5f7

Changelog 3.8.0 — Veldrop partner SFTP defaults changed. Retry window shortened, inbound files now archived after parse instead of delete, and stale-connection timeout reduced. Partners on legacy paths unaffected until next cycle. If a partner reports missing drops, check the archive folder first. The new default configuration values are listed below.

settings of tahop-tajof:
QUENWYN_PIN=9469
QUENWYN_METRICS_HOST=metrics.quenwyn.lumicworks.internal
QUENWYN_LOG_LEVEL=error
QUENWYN_TENANT=kasdor

## Changed defaults

To reach feature parity between the Larkspur JavaScript SDK and the Fennel Swift SDK, we aligned retry, timeout, and pagination defaults on both sides. Reviewers should confirm the Swift side no longer overrides page size locally, since the server now dictates it. Both SDKs in this release now ship with the following default configuration values.

settings of tagug-fajof:
[zorwyn]
host = zorwyn.nelvrosys.corp
user = zorwyn_svc
database = zorwyn_prod

## Further Reading

Sensor drift is the most common cause of false humidity alarms in the Verdanta greenhouse controller. New team members should understand how the calibration daemon compensates for drift on the hygrometer array before touching threshold configs. Start with the drift-model overview, then the recalibration schedule. Both documents are collected on the internal page below.

wiki page, hawef-baduf: https://kibana.ferracloud.local/job